The next all interact to produce some strange and shocking retention phenomena for drinking water procedure microorganisms: the variability while in the vary and normal pore measurements developed by the various membrane fabrication procedures, the variability with the floor chemistry and 3-dimensional structure connected to different polymers used in these filter matrices, and the scale and floor Houses of the microorganism meant to be retained from the filters. B. diminuta may well not the best problem microorganisms for demonstrating bacterial retention for 0.two- to 0.22-µm rated filters to be used in drinking water systems as it appears to get additional simply retained by these filters than some drinking water method flora.

has also been made use of properly in insulated chrome steel distribution methods when awareness is paid to uniformity and distribution of these kinds of self-sanitizing temperatures. These techniques are limited to techniques that are suitable with the upper temperatures desired to attain sanitization. While thermal methods control biofilm growth by possibly constantly inhibiting their expansion or, in intermittent purposes, by killing the microorganisms inside biofilms, they aren't effective in getting rid of proven biofilms. Killed but intact biofilms could become a nutrient resource for rapid biofilm regrowth following the sanitizing ailments are eradicated or halted. In this kind of situations, a mix of plan thermal and periodic supplementation with chemical sanitization might be more effective. The greater Recurrent the thermal sanitization, the more most likely biofilm advancement and regrowth might be removed. Chemical methods, where by appropriate, can be employed on a wider variety of construction components.
